RADEX MARKETS is an offshore forex and CFD broker established in 2019 and headquartered in Seychelles. The broker provides access to more than 350 tradable instruments, including forex, commodities, indices, share CFDs, and crypto CFDs through the popular MetaTrader 4 (MT4) and MetaTrader 5 (MT5) trading platforms.
RADEX MARKETS operates under the regulation of the Seychelles Financial Services Authority (FSA) with Securities Dealer License No. SD226. The broker offers both Standard and RAW account types, competitive spreads starting from 0.0 pips, leverage up to 1:500, and copy trading solutions through RM Social.

Is RADEX MARKETS Legit?
RADEX MARKETS is regulated by the Seychelles Financial Services Authority (FSA) under Securities Dealer License No. SD226. The broker states that client funds are held in segregated accounts and offers negative balance protection features for retail traders.
However, traders should note that Seychelles regulation is considered offshore regulation and does not provide the same level of investor protection as top-tier regulators such as the FCA, ASIC, or CySEC.

Account Types
RADEX MARKETS offers two main account types designed for different trading styles:
- Standard Account: Spread-based pricing suitable for beginner traders
- RAW Account: Tight spreads with commission-based pricing for active traders
The broker also provides demo accounts for traders who want to test strategies in a risk-free environment.
Leverage & Trading Conditions
RADEX MARKETS offers leverage up to 1:500 depending on the asset class and client jurisdiction. Spreads start from 0.0 pips on RAW accounts.
High leverage can increase potential profits but also significantly increases trading risks. Traders should use leverage carefully and apply proper risk management strategies.
